Description
CH London Dry Gin 750ML is a juniper-driven London Dry style gin distilled in Chicago from 100% organic Illinois grains, bottled at 46% ABV (92 proof) in a 750ml format. It earned a Silver Medal and 89-point "Highly Recommended" rating from the Beverage Tasting Institute in 2014, signaling strong quality from a relatively young craft distillery.
Quick Facts: ABV: 46% (92 proof) | Origin: Chicago, Illinois, USA | Style: London Dry | Distillery: CH Distillery (est. 2013)
Production & Heritage
CH Distillery was founded in 2013 in Chicago, Illinois, with the initials "CH" carrying a dual meaning — a nod to the city itself and a reference to the carbon-hydrogen molecular bonds fundamental to alcohol. The distillery operates on a philosophy of local sourcing, using 100% organic grains grown in Illinois as the base spirit for its London Dry Gin. True to the London Dry method, all botanicals are added during distillation rather than post-distillation, and no artificial flavors or sweeteners are introduced — resulting in a clean, grain-forward spirit that lets its botanical profile speak clearly.
Tasting Notes
Aroma: Juniper leads immediately, followed by resinous pine and a bright lift of citrus peel. The nose is classic and assertive without being heavy-handed.
Taste: The palate opens with bold juniper that transitions into layered coriander spice and zesty citrus peel at mid-palate. At 46% ABV, the spirit carries a satisfying weight and warmth that lets each botanical register distinctly without the burn overpowering the botanicals.
Finish: Medium in length with a lingering note of orange rind and a dry, slightly piney fade. The finish stays clean, reinforcing the London Dry discipline of the production.
How to Drink CH Gin
The 46% ABV makes this gin robust enough to sip neat or over a single large ice cube, where the juniper and citrus open up gradually. It also holds its own in diluted serves without losing character. Three cocktails that showcase this gin well: a classic Martini, where the juniper intensity and dry finish create textbook structure; a Gin & Tonic, where the pine and citrus peel complement quality tonic water's bitterness; and a Negroni, where the higher proof stands up firmly against Campari and sweet vermouth.

Frequently Asked Questions
What does CH Gin taste like? CH London Dry Gin is juniper-forward with prominent pine and citrus peel notes, supported by coriander spice and a dry orange rind finish. It drinks boldly at 46% ABV with a clean, classic London Dry profile.
How does CH Gin compare to Beefeater London Dry? Both are juniper-led London Dry gins, but CH Gin uses a 100% organic grain base from Illinois and is bottled at a higher 46% ABV compared to Beefeater's standard 40% ABV, giving it a fuller body and more assertive botanical punch. CH is also a small-batch American craft production versus Beefeater's large-scale London distillery output.
Is CH Gin good for cocktails? Yes — its 46% ABV and pronounced juniper character make it an excellent cocktail gin, holding its botanical identity in mixed drinks like Martinis, Gin & Tonics, and Negronis without getting lost behind other ingredients.
Where is CH Gin made? CH London Dry Gin is produced at CH Distillery in Chicago, Illinois, a craft distillery founded in 2013. The grain base is sourced entirely from organic farms within the state of Illinois.
